The 2025 NBA Playoffs continue on Friday with a trio of Game 3 matchups as the respective series shift to new locations. However, the NBA DFS player pool is filled with stars who will embrace being in front of their home crowds such as Paolo Banchero, Franz Wagner, Giannis Antetokounmpo and Julius Randle. Meanwhile, Damian Lillard returned to the court in Game 2 after missing a month due to DVT but was a bit rusty with 14 points in 37 minutes. That may have decreased his NBA DFS price tags on sites like FanDuel and DraftKings for Friday, so there could be value in rostering Lillard.

On Thursday, McClure identified Grizzlies point guard Scotty Pippen Jr. as one of his top NBA DFS picks on both sites. The result: Pippen had a postseason career-high of 28 points, to go along with five rebounds, five assists and three steals, returning 50.2 points on DraftKings and 48.5 points on FanDuel. For Friday, one of McClure's top NBA DFS picks Timberwolves shooting guard Anthony Edwards, who is listed at $8,500 on DraftKings and $9,200 on FanDuel. Another part of McClure's optimal NBA DFS strategy includes Bucks PF/C Bobby Portis ($5,100 on DraftKings and $6,500 on FanDuel). Portis had 28 points in Game 2, which was one off his postseason career high, as well as 12 rebounds. This performance coming in Damian Lillard's return bodes well for Portis' stock going forward as it indicates he won't be any less of a focal point of Milwaukee's offense.
